The tax-rate lookup cache in the Breva checkout service worries me. Entries are keyed only by region code, so a stale or poisoned entry would apply the wrong rate to every order in that region until expiry. Please verify: TTLs are short enough to bound exposure, negative lookups aren't cached, and the refresh path revalidates against the signed rate feed rather than trusting upstream blindly. Also confirm eviction is size-bounded so an attacker can't churn the keyspace. Current cache settings for review:

limits module of yagaf-yajef:
RATE_LIMITS = {
    "novwyn": 950,
    "wenath": 428,
    "prawyn": 413,
    "gorvan": 539,
    "praael": 870,
    "drumir": 113,
    "gordor": 439,
}

// Max undo stack depth for the Quillgraph diagram editor.
// Plugin authors: pushing past this silently drops the oldest
// entry, so batch your mutations into one command if you can.
// Redo clears on any new edit — standard stuff. Builds embed
// the trace token directly below this constant.

build token for tawif-bahip: htk31_68bba16e1afabfef4ecc69408c06f16

Key Ceremony Checklist — Gallerie Audio-Guide App (Wrenfold Museum)

- Confirm two custodians present.
- Verify signing laptop offline; checksum the build of EchoDocent v4.
- Rotate the tour-content signing key; archive the old one.
- Record witness initials in the ledger.
- Test one guide device end-to-end before sealing.
- Store the shard envelopes in the annex safe; restore access requires the phrase below.

recovery phrase for yajef-fahag: ulaax-lamix-kasael-casael-gilox-istwyn-gorox-prawyn-kaseth

# Fixture Forge: Environments

Welcome aboard! Fixture Forge is our test-data factory library, and it behaves a little differently per environment, so read this before your first run. In **local**, factories write to an in-memory store and nothing persists. In **staging**, generated records land in the shared Dunmere cluster, so please tag your data with your initials or the cleanup job will nag you. Production access is blocked entirely — don't even try. The staging instance currently runs with these configuration values.

service settings:
ralael:
  pin: 7453
  tenant: zorath
  seal: seal_087806e4
  metrics_host: metrics.ralael.paliqworks.example
  standby_team: fraath
  escalation: praok-istiel
  nonce: 10e083